Why Is an Ankle Brace Essential for Softball Players’ Performance?

An ankle brace is essential for softball players’ performance because it provides support and stability to the ankle joint. This support can help prevent injuries and improve overall function during play.

According to the American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ons (AAOS), ankle braces are designed to stabilize the joint and reduce the risk of sprains and strains. They provide external support that helps maintain proper alignment and can enhance a player’s confidence on the field.

Softball players face numerous stresses on their ankles due to rapid movements, such as sprinting, jumping, and pivoting. These actions can lead to injuries, particularly ankle sprains. Ankle sprains occur when ligaments are stretched or torn, often due to sudden twists or impacts. This can cause pain, swelling, and difficulty in movement. An ankle brace mitigates these risks by limiting excessive motion and providing a protective barrier.

Technical terms related to ankle braces include “ligaments,” which are connective tissues that attach bones to other bones, and “proprioception,” the body’s ability to sense its position in space. A brace enhances proprioception by giving feedback to the body, which can improve player awareness and coordination during activities.

When a player experiences a sudden change in direction, the ankle can roll inward or outward. This rolling motion may lead to an injury if the ligaments cannot properly support the joint. By wearing an ankle brace, athletes can reduce the chance of these injuries. For instance, a player making a quick turn may benefit from the brace’s support, as it minimizes the risk of rolling the ankle.

In specific scenarios, such as running bases or landing after a jump, the likelihood of ankle injuries increases. Players who have previously sustained ankle sprains are at a greater risk of re-injury. An ankle brace can help prevent this by providing the necessary stability for the joint, allowing players to perform without fear of further harm.

How Do Material Choices Influence Ankle Brace Effectiveness?

Material choices significantly influence ankle brace effectiveness by affecting support, comfort, breathability, and durability. Each of these factors plays a crucial role in how well an ankle brace performs, particularly for athletes and individuals recovering from injuries.

Support: The material used affects the level of stability provided. Rigid materials, such as plastic or fiberglass, offer strong support but might restrict movement. In contrast, softer materials, like neoprene, offer flexibility and ease of movement while still providing moderate support.

Comfort: The choice of materials greatly impacts comfort during wear. Soft foams or padded linings increase comfort by cushioning the ankle. Studies, such as one by Hergenroeder et al. (2017), indicate that user comfort directly correlates with compliance and overall effectiveness of the brace.

Breathability: Breathable materials, such as mesh fabrics, allow for better ventilation. This prevents moisture buildup and heat retention, which can lead to discomfort and skin irritation. Research highlighted in the Journal of Athletic Training (Smith et al., 2019) shows that breathable braces maintain user satisfaction and prolong wear time.

Durability: The longevity of an ankle brace is affected by the choice of materials. High-quality fabrics and reinforced stitching can withstand rigorous activity and extend the life of the product. A study by Roberts (2020) found that durable braces significantly reduce replacement costs in sports programs.

Weight: The weight of materials is also essential. Lighter materials increase mobility and reduce fatigue during prolonged use. A lighter brace encourages adherence among athletes, as noted by Martin et al. (2018) in their investigation of athletic performance.

Moisture-wicking properties: Some materials have moisture-wicking capabilities, which help keep the skin dry. This feature improves comfort during intense physical activities and reduces the risk of blisters and irritations. Research by Thompson (2021) emphasized the importance of moisture control for enhancing performance during sports.

These factors illustrate how different material choices can significantly impact ankle brace effectiveness, ultimately aiding in injury prevention and recovery.

How Do Ankle Braces Help Prevent Injuries in Softball?

Ankle braces help prevent injuries in softball by providing stability, decreasing the risk of sprains, limiting excessive movement, and enhancing recovery through compression.

Stability: Ankle braces offer support to the ligaments surrounding the ankle joint. This stabilization helps maintain proper alignment during dynamic activities like running and cutting, which are common in softball. According to a study by Kaminski et al. (2013), athletes wearing ankle braces reported fewer injuries related to instability.

Risk of sprains: Ankle sprains are common injuries in sports. A brace can minimize the risk of sprains by restricting harmful movements that could lead to injury. Research in the Journal of Athletic Training (Hartsell et al., 2019) indicates that ankle braces can reduce the incidence of ankle sprains by up to 50% in certain sports.

Limiting excessive movement: Ankle braces limit the range of motion to prevent awkward twists that often cause injuries. This limitation allows athletes to perform at their best without overextending their ankles during play. A systematic review by Lu et al. (2020) highlighted that braces significantly reduce the likelihood of lateral ankle injuries.

Enhancing recovery: Some ankle braces offer compression, which can improve blood circulation. Better blood flow aids in faster recovery from minor injuries and strains. A study from the International Journal of Sports Medicine (Skleryk et al., 2018) supports this by showing that compression garments can help reduce muscle soreness and speed up recovery times.

These benefits illustrate how ankle braces play a critical role in injury prevention and recovery for softball players.

  4. ASO: ASO ankle braces are popular for their ease of use and effectiveness. These braces utilize a figure-eight strapping system that mimics taping techniques used by athletic trainers. ASO braces are lightweight and designed for tight fit, allowing for a good range of motion while maintaining stability. Many softball players value ASO for its combination of simplicity and performance.

How Can You Maintain and Care for Your Ankle Brace Properly?

To maintain and care for your ankle brace properly, follow these key practices: regularly clean the brace, store it correctly, avoid exposure to excessive heat, monitor for wear and tear, and consult a professional for adjustments or replacements when necessary.

Regular cleaning: Cleaning your ankle brace is essential to prevent odors and bacteria buildup. Use mild soap and warm water for cleaning. Gently scrub the material and rinse thoroughly. Air-dry the brace in a well-ventilated area. A clean brace can enhance comfort and hygiene.

Proper storage: Store your ankle brace in a cool, dry place when not in use. Avoid folding or compressing it tightly, as this can damage its structure. Placing it in a breathable bag can help maintain its shape and keep it free from dust. Proper storage prolongs the brace’s lifespan.

Avoiding excessive heat: Do not expose your ankle brace to direct sunlight or high temperatures. Heat can weaken the materials and affect its effectiveness. Therefore, keep it away from heaters, car interiors in the sun, or any other heated environments. Protecting your brace from heat maintains its integrity.

Monitoring wear and tear: Inspect your ankle brace regularly for signs of damage, such as frayed straps or worn padding. If you notice any deterioration, consider professional evaluation or replacement. Regular checks help ensure the brace continues to provide the necessary support.

Consulting a professional: If your ankle brace does not fit properly or causes discomfort, consult a healthcare professional. They can offer adjustments or recommend a new brace better suited to your needs. Professional advice ensures you get the best care for your ankle stability.

By following these practices, you can maintain your ankle brace effectively, keeping it clean and functional for optimal support.
